When the distance of operation between the two conductors increases, what happens to the force between the two conductors?(a) Increases(b) Decreases(c) Remains the same(d) Becomes zeroThis question was addressed to me during an online interview.My question is taken from Magnetic Field Due to an Electric Current topic in chapter Electromagnetism of Basic Electrical Engineering

Answer»

The correct option is (b) Decreases

To explain: When the distance of separation increases, the FORCE between the TWO CONDUCTORS DECREASE because the force between two conductors is INVERSELY proportional to the distance of separation between them.
